Josh Savill wrote: Ales Novotny wrote: Which file system should be used for ASE 9.0.2, build 3182 on Linux Debian Etch? The idea is ti use ReiserFS, but I am not sure whether is save. Thank you. Ales Ales, In addition to Josh's comments, please note that while we attempt to support the various incarnations of Linux, there have been some... interesting... bugs when addressing particular file system formats. In particular, asynchronous I/O can be potentially problematic: http://search.sybase.com/kbx/changer...?bug_id=343923 If you're finding that your particular file system is corrupting your database file or the engine is failing to load the database, you may want to try out the "-ua" switch to see if it makes a difference. From other customer reports that I've heard though, ResierFS seems to work pretty well.* * Not a guarantee! Regards, |
